teeth wax is a pliable, non-toxic, and non-irritating wax that is specifically designed to provide relief and prevent discomfort caused by various dental appliances. It is commonly used by individuals who wear braces, retainers, or other orthodontic appliances. These devices may cause irritation and sore spots due to their friction against the sensitive tissues inside the mouth. By applying teeth wax to the problematic regions, individuals can create a protective barrier between these appliances and their delicate oral tissues.

One of the most prominent benefits of teeth wax is its ability to alleviate discomfort. When wearing braces or retainers, it is not uncommon to experience discomfort or pain caused by the metal brackets or wires rubbing against the soft tissues of the mouth. The application of teeth wax to the affected areas can greatly reduce this friction, minimizing sore spots and painful ulcers. This relief allows individuals to adapt to their orthodontic appliances more comfortably and continue their treatment with minimal discomfort.

Moreover, teeth wax acts as a shield, preventing injuries caused by accidental bites or sharp edges on dental appliances. It forms a smooth, protective layer that prevents the brackets and wires from cutting or scratching the inside of the mouth. This is particularly beneficial during the initial period of getting braces when the mouth is still adjusting to the foreign objects residing within. teeth wax not only reduces the chances of discomfort but also enhances the healing process by giving the damaged tissues an opportunity to recover without further strains.

Furthermore, teeth wax is incredibly easy to use. It comes in small, convenient containers that can easily fit into a pocket or purse. The wax is pliable, so individuals can mold it into the desired shape and size to fit their needs. Whether it’s securing a loose wire, covering a protruding bracket, or simply adding a layer of protection, teeth wax is a versatile tool that can be customized to address specific areas of concern.
